On a snowswept january evening of 1991, jonathan pine, the english night manager of the hotel meister palace in zurich, forsook his office behind the reception desk and, in the grip of feelings he had not known before, took up his position in the lobby as a prelude to extending his hotels welcome to a distinguished late arrival. Le carre returns to the same subject as his disappointingly episodic the secret pilgrimthe fate of espionage in the new world orderbut now looks forward instead of backward, showing a notquite innocent mangled between that new order and the old one, whose course le carre has so peerlessly chronicled for 30 years.
